About this episode

Our Global Centre for Crisis and Resilience co-leaders Dave Stainback and Bobbie Ramsden-Knowles discuss the challenges facing businesses in this environment of constant crisis and change and discuss how successful business leaders can emerge stronger through disruption. In our latest episode, Dave and Bobbie reflect on the major disruptions and the evolving regulatory landscape of 2024 and explore how to build resilience for 2025.
